嗨,小伙伴们!我最近在呼和浩特尝试着用Python构建一个智慧校园平台,体验了一把既兴奋又充满挑战的技术之旅。如果你对编程充满热情,或者想了解更多关于如何将Python应用到教育科技领域的知识,那么这篇文章绝对值得一看!让我们一起踏上这段旅程吧!
一、项目简介
我们的目标是创建一个智慧校园平台,它能够帮助学生、教师和管理人员更高效地管理学校事务,比如课程安排、作业提交、成绩查询等。我们将使用Python及其相关库来实现这一目标。
二、具体代码示例
首先,我们需要创建一个基础的用户认证系统。这里是一个简单的使用Python Flask框架实现的基本登录页面:
<code> from flask import Flask, render_template, request, redirect, url_for, flash app = Flask(__name__) @app.route('/login', methods=['GET', 'POST']) def login(): if request.method == 'POST': username = request.form['username'] password = request.form['password'] # 这里可以添加对用户名和密码的验证逻辑,例如查询数据库 if username == 'admin' and password == 'password': flash('登录成功!') return redirect(url_for('dashboard')) else: flash('用户名或密码错误,请重新输入!') return render_template('login.html') </code>
这个例子展示了如何使用Flask处理HTTP请求,并实现了一个基本的登录页面。我们还使用了Flash消息来提供即时反馈给用户。
三、用Python构建智慧校园平台的乐趣
在呼和浩特的这次探索中,我深刻感受到了编程带来的乐趣。从设计到实现,再到调试和优化,每一个环节都充满了挑战与成就感。Python以其简洁的语法和丰富的库支持,使得构建这样的平台变得相对轻松。更重要的是,通过这样的项目实践,我可以将理论知识与实际应用紧密结合,这不仅提升了我的编程技能,也让我更加热爱编程。
最后,我想分享一句来自我的内心感受:“在呼和浩特用Python构建智慧校园平台,就像是在一片广阔的田野上播种希望,每一行代码都是对未来的承诺。”希望这篇文章能激发更多人对编程的热情,一同在技术的世界里探索无限可能!